inejc/painters: Winning solution for the Kaggle competition Painter by Numbers

Speaking of ensembles winning Kaggle, here's an excellent writeup by the winner of a recent Kaggle competition on his solution. The entire writeup is worth reading to walk through the author's approach, but the real payload is at the end: "The bad news is that the described algorithm is not good at extrapolating to unfamiliar artists. This is largely due to the fact that same identity verification is calculated directly from the two class distribution vectors."

So: a ton of work, a winning solution, but not broadly applicable. This stuff is hard.

